Entering the Destination Twice Before Transmission (Confirmation Dial)
When the confirmation dial function is set, a screen requiring you to reenter the
destination will be displayed before starting transmission. Transmission is allowed only
when the first and second numbers match. Entering the destination twice enables you
check whether there has been a mistake when entering the number. For details on setting
the confirmation dial function, refer to Chapter 2, "Confirming the Destination Before
Transmission" in the Administrator's Guide.
Note
When the destination includes a dialing option like pause (/P), you need to reenter it
exactly as entered previously including the dialing option.
